加入收藏 | 设为首页 | 会员中心 | 我要投稿 航空爱好网 (https://www.52kongjun.com/)- 自然语言处理、云硬盘、数据治理、数据工坊、存储容灾!
当前位置: 首页 > 综合聚焦 > 移动互联 > 评测 > 正文

Android流畅度优化:性能调控与实战策略

发布时间:2026-03-31 16:46:14 所属栏目:评测 来源:DaWei
导读:  在Android开发中,流畅度是用户体验的核心指标之一。无论是应用启动速度、界面切换还是动画效果,都直接影响用户对应用的评价。优化流畅度不仅需要关注代码层面的性能问题,还需要从系统资源管理和架构设计入手。

  在Android开发中,流畅度是用户体验的核心指标之一。无论是应用启动速度、界面切换还是动画效果,都直接影响用户对应用的评价。优化流畅度不仅需要关注代码层面的性能问题,还需要从系统资源管理和架构设计入手。


  性能调控的关键在于减少主线程的阻塞操作。大量耗时任务如网络请求、数据库查询或复杂计算应移至子线程执行,避免UI卡顿。同时,合理使用异步任务和协程可以提升代码的可读性和执行效率。


2026图示AI生成,仅供参考

  布局优化也是提升流畅度的重要环节。过度嵌套的布局会增加测量和绘制时间,建议使用ConstraintLayout替代复杂层级结构。避免在onDraw方法中执行高开销操作,确保渲染流程高效。


  内存管理同样不可忽视。频繁创建对象或持有不必要的引用可能导致内存泄漏,进而引发GC频繁触发,影响应用响应速度。通过工具如Android Studio的Memory Profiler进行分析,能有效识别和修复内存问题。


  实战中,开发者应结合性能分析工具,如Systrace和Profiler,定位具体瓶颈。例如,通过查看帧率波动、CPU占用情况,找到性能短板并针对性优化。同时,保持代码简洁,减少冗余逻辑,有助于提升整体运行效率。


  持续监控和迭代是优化流畅度的长期策略。随着设备硬件更新和系统版本变化,原有优化方案可能不再适用。定期测试不同设备和系统环境,确保应用在各类场景下都能保持良好表现。

(编辑:航空爱好网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章